Note
Agilent E4418B/E4419B Service Guide
When switching the range calibrator to STANDBY, allow enough
time for the range calibrator to settle to its zero value before
attempting to zero the power meter. This settling would appear on
the power meter display as downward drift. When the drift has
reached minimum, (typically less than 60 seconds), the range
calibrator is settled.
